Summary
Dong Shi is a human[1]. She worked as a poet[2].
Key Facts
- Dong Shi's father was Dong Sining[3].
- Among Dong Shi's spouses was Zheng Cong[4].
- Dong Shi held citizenship in Qing dynasty[5].
- Chinese was Dong Shi's native language[6].
- Dong Shi is identified as part of the Han Chinese people ethnic group[7].
- Dong Shi worked as a poet[2].
- Dong Shi's field of work was poetry[8].
- Dong Shi is recorded as female[9].
